NPOWER LEAGUE 2   
Saturday August 18th, 3.00pm 
Spotland

 

ROCHDALE 0 

NORTHAMPTON TOWN 0

Attendance: 2,558 (away fans not confirmed)


Rochdale: Josh Lillis, Peter Cavanagh, Ryan Edwards, Jason Kennedy, Andrew Tutte, George Donnelly (sub Ray Putterill 76), Phil Edwards, Kevin McIntyre, Dele Adebola, Matt Pearson, Ashley Grimes. 

Subs not used: Joe Rafferty, Brain Barry-Murphy, Rhys Bennett, Craig Curran, Ian Craney, Ben Smith.


Cobblers: Lee Nicholls, John Johnson, Joe Widdowson, Kelvin Langmead, David Artell, Chris Hackett, Ben Tozer, Luke Guttridge (sub Henoc Mukendi 66), Ben Harding, Clive Platt, Alex Nicholls.

Subs not used:  Adebayo Akinfenwa, Lewis Wilson, Louis Moult, Ishmel Demontagnac, Anthony Charles, Dean Snedker.


Referee: Mr T Harrington

Northampton Town began their 2012/13 npower League Two campaign with a trip to Rochdale.


Lee Nicholls, on-loan from Wigan Athletic, replaced Dean Snedker in goal while new signing striker Louis Moult was named among the substitutes. Joe Widdowson and Clive Platt both lined up against their former club.


The Cobblers, in their all new lime green away strip, started brightly with Chris Hackett firing just over from the edge of the area.


A good counter attack by Rochdale on the half hour almost set up a chance for George Donnelly, John Johnson doing well to get back and head behind for a corner.


Ashley Grimes rattled the outside of the post with a shot from an acute angle. Phil Edwards flashed a shot wide for the home side in first half stoppage time.


Kelvin Langmead headed straight at Josh Lillis at the start of the second half. The Cobblers were enjoying a good spell of pressure on the Rochdale goal, forcing a plethora of set plays.


Aidy Boothroyd's first change saw Henoc Mukendi replace Luke Guttridge. Lee Nicholls then did well to save at the feet of Dele Adebola as the clock ticked past the 70-minute mark at Spotland.


Chris Hackett delivered a pin-point cross for Alex Nicholls but the former Walsall man couldn't direct his header on target.


That proved to be the last real chance of the afternoon and for the third time in the last five seasons the Cobblers opening day fixture ended goalless.
